Troubleshoot Content Collections

You might run into a unique scenario where the Content Collection View block isn't working exactly as you expected. In those cases, you'll need to review your configuration. Below we have some tips on where to start.

  1. Enable Personalization: If your personalized content isn't appearing as it should based on the content collection setup, make sure you have personalization enabled at the site level. If you've already checked that, then run through the troubleshooting personalization list in the Personalization chapter.
  2. Run the Index Job: Rock ships with an Index Content Collections system job that runs overnight and automatically re-indexes the items in your content collection. Running this job manually may resolve your issue, especially if changes to the content or content collection have been made during the day.
  3. Block Settings: Be sure to double-check the settings of the Content Collection View block. There are several settings that control how this block works, as detailed above.
  4. Activated Filters: Remember that filters activated in the content collection configuration must also be active in the Content Collection View block. Be sure to check both places if you're missing a filter
  5. Universal Search: Content collections utilize Universal Search. That means you'll need an Active index component under Admin Tools > System Settings > Universal Search Index Components. For more information check out the Universal Search manual.
